XBOAT ref: 6264. The owner tells us:
I am selling my DUFOUR 40 PERFORMANCE purchased in 2021, which I have sailed in the Mediterranean before preparing it for an Atlantic crossing in 2024 (Arc Antillais). Currently back on the mainland, it is stored ashore and ready to go after minor cosmetic and electrical work to be done (mast fire cable and anchor lights).
It is a 2-cabin version with a deep keel, featuring an enlarged forward cabin bed, a large shower separate from the toilet, and a WEEBASTO forced air heating system.
Its standing rigging was replaced in 2018, and its DCX sails date from 2021.
It is energy autonomous (4 x 400W solar panels with VICTRON ENERGY MPPT regulator) and equipped with 3 x 110 Ah service batteries from 2024 and a 90 Ah engine battery.
My DUFOUR 40 PERFORMANCE is prepared for long-distance cruising with a complete onboard electronics package (RAYMARINE navigation center, marinized PC with remote screen on a pivoting arm, OPEN CPN, EPIRB beacon 2024, AIS Black Box transmitter/receiver 800S/N, FURUNO NX300 Navtex, TRANSOCEAN 6-person life raft 2023, 100m primary anchor rode...)

The Dufour 40, launched in the early 2000s, embodies the blend of performance and comfort, as claimed by the La Rochelle yard. The first of the new Dufour range, it quickly appealed to sailors and racers alike, winning the title of "Boat of the Year 2003." Designed by the Franco-Italian duo Umberto Felci (keel) and Patrick Roséo (deck and interior), this monohull of nearly 12 meters appeals to both cruising enthusiasts and racing lovers.
